Another tough test passed by the Boston Celtics, as they get by the Houston Rockets on Friday night.

Once again Paul Pierce led the way for the C's. Pierce had 23 points and 6 rebounds. Courtney Lee and Jared Sullinger each contributed with 14 points off the Boston bench, and the Celtics are on a 5 game winning streak.

Boston was able to hold Houston's James Harden 24 points, something that he has been blowing past in recent games. The Celtics outscored Houston in 3 of four quarters, and dominated on rebounding.

The Celtics have the weekend off, and will face the Charlotte Bobcats on Monday.
